Land Audi Resumes in Lead Halfway at Dubai

At the halfway mark of the Hankook 24 Hours of Dubai, Land Motorsport’s No. 28 Audi R8 LMS, currently in the hands of Christopher Mies, continues to lead the race.

Mies took over the lead just after an accident for the prior overall leader, Matteo Cressoni, sustained heavy rear end damage in the No. 11 Scuderia Praha Ferrari 458 Italia GT3 at Turn 15.

Cressoni’s car was returned to the pits on a flatbed with more significant damage than it appeared on first glance.

The No. 28 Audi continues out front by roughly a minute and a half over the No. 19 Belgian Audi Club Team WRT Audi, now driven by Michael Meadows.

Konrad Motorsport’s No. 26 Lamborghini Huracán GT3, currently driven by Rolf Ineichen, sits third ahead of the called-into-action backup No. 16 Mercedes-Benz SLS AMG GT3 for Black Falcon Racing.

Frankie Montecalvo now sits fourth in the car that started from the rear of the field, and also witnessed a storming recent stint from Adam Christodoulou.

The No. 16 car sits ahead of three other previous generation Mercedes-Benzs, with both of the debuting Mercedes AMG-GT3 from Black Falcon having hit issues earlier in the race.

Lechner Racing Middle East’s No. 40 Porsche 991 Cup led the 991 class, 12th overall, currently driven by Hasher Al Maktoum.
